Latest Patents

One of his latest patents is a miniature magnetic sensor device that utilizes an inductor device. This innovative magnetic sensor comprises a magnetic element and a wire wound around it. The magnetic element features a cross-sectional area of not more than 0.55 mm² and a saturation magnetostriction constant whose absolute value is smaller than 1×10⁻⁶. The design ensures that the ratio of the cross-sectional areas of the wire and the magnetic element is equal to or smaller than 9. Additionally, the magnetic element is designed to have an elastic limit greater than 1,000 MPa, with elongation upon stress application ranging between 1.0% and 5.0%. The integration of a resin layer around both the magnetic element and the wire forms a cohesive unit. Furthermore, the magnetic element includes a thin film with uniaxial magnetic anisotropy, which is partially disposed on a polymer substrate. This design allows for a discontinuous magnetic reversal under a specific applied magnetic field, showcasing excellent magnetic characteristics with high reproducibility.
